description In the field of Additive Manufacturing (AM), Rapid Prototyping (RP) or 3D Printing, there is an increasing research interest in Selective Laser Melting (SLM) in the past few years. This review focuses on the SLM of non-ferrous metals such as titanium, nickel, aluminium and other metals. Besides discussing the materials that have been tested for SLM, it also tabulates the various mechanical properties reported in research publications for readers to have a good overview of the current research on this technology.
